Lucilla, Augusta, 164-182. Denarius (Silver, 18 mm, 3.62 g, 12 h), struck under Marcus Aurelius and Lucius Verus, Rome, 161-162. LVCILLAE AVG ANTONINI AVG F Draped bust of Lucilla to right. Rev. CONCORDIA Concordia seated left on throne, holding patera in her right hand, and with her left elbow resting on the back of the throne. Cohen 6. BMC 306. RIC 758 (M. Aurelius). Small flan flaws on obverse, otherwise, very fine.
From the Trausnitz Collection, acquired prior to 2007.
